Output e0689d92ba90a9a8cf3af0a100cea840cdda38ffc34063bffefdfa892bb68e90:4

value
35710343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daef5c765a7a465c1eb2b7ddb277abb8acd832c2 OP_EQUAL
address
MTrnHMabzwAmTZB77k6oWs9EMLQLELJa6M
transaction
e0689d92ba90a9a8cf3af0a100cea840cdda38ffc34063bffefdfa892bb68e90
spent
true